SAP ABAP Class CL_XMS_MSG_DEF (CL_XMS_MSG_DEF)
Hierarchy
SAP_BASIS (Software Component) SAP Basis Component
   BC-XI-IS-IEN (Application Component) Integration Engine
     SXMSJOB (Package) XI: Time-Driven Message Processing
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Inheritance (c INHERITING FROM c_ref)  CL_XMS_EOIO_MSG_DEF 20030505
2 Inheritance (c INHERITING FROM c_ref)  CL_XMS_PREFIX_EOIO_MSG_DEF Prefix EOIO Filter 20040324
Properties
Class CL_XMS_MSG_DEF  
Short Description    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package SXMSJOB   XI: Time-Driven Message Processing 
Created 20030505   SAP 
Last change 20110908   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_XMS_MSG_DEF has no forward declaration.
Interfaces
Class CL_XMS_MSG_DEF has no interface implemented.
Friends
# Friend Modeled only Created on Description
1 CL_XMS_MESSAGE_DEFS 20030522 Message Definitions
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 _MSGDEFS Instance attribute Protected Object reference (TYPE REF TO) CL_XMS_FILTERS 20030505
2 _MSGDEF_WA Instance attribute Protected Type reference (TYPE) SXMSMSGDEF_S 20030505
Methods
# Method Level Visibility Method type Description Created on
1 ACTIVATE Instance method Public Method Activate 20030801
2 CONSTRUCTOR Instance method Public Constructor Constructor 20030505
3 DEACTIVATE Instance method Public Method Deactivate 20030801
4 GET_ATTRIBUTES Instance method Public Method Returns Attributes 20031014
5 GET_FILTER_TYPE Instance method Public Method 20041116
6 GET_JOB_ID Instance method Public Method Filter Job ID 20030505
7 GET_KEY Instance method Public Method Filter GUID 20030904
8 IS_PACKAGE Instance method Public Method 20041116
Events
Class CL_XMS_MSG_DEF has no event.
Types
Class CL_XMS_MSG_DEF has no local type.
Method Signatures

Method ACTIVATE Signature

Method ACTIVATE on class CL_XMS_MSG_DEF has no parameter.
# Exception Resumable Description Created on
1 CX_XMS_SYSTEM_ERROR XMS: Ausnahmeklasse für Systemfehler 20030801

Method CONSTRUCTOR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ing MSGDEFS Call by reference Object reference (TYPE REF TO) CL_XMS_FILTERS 20030505
2 Importing MSGDEF_WA Call by reference Type reference (TYPE) SXMSMSGDEF 20030505

Method CONSTRUCTOR on class CL_XMS_MSG_DEF has no exception.

Method DEACTIVATE Signature

Method DEACTIVATE on class CL_XMS_MSG_DEF has no parameter.
# Exception Resumable Description Created on
1 CX_XMS_SYSTEM_ERROR XMS: Ausnahmeklasse für Systemfehler 20030801

Method GET_ATTRIBUTES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ning MSGFIL_WA Value transfer Type reference (TYPE) SXMSMSGDEF_S 20031014

Method GET_ATTRIBUTES on class CL_XMS_MSG_DEF has no exception.

Method GET_FILTER_TYPE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ning FILTER_TYPE Value transfer Type reference (TYPE) SXMS_ACKNOWLEDGE Message-Typ 20041116

Method GET_FILTER_TYPE on class CL_XMS_MSG_DEF has no exception.

Method GET_JOB_ID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ning JOB_ID Value transfer Type reference (TYPE) SXMSJOB 20030505

Method GET_JOB_ID on class CL_XMS_MSG_DEF has no exception.

Method GET_KEY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ning GUID Value transfer Type reference (TYPE) SXMSFILTERGUID 20030904

Method GET_KEY on class CL_XMS_MSG_DEF has no exception.

Method IS_PACKAGE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ning PACKAGE Value transfer Type reference (TYPE) SXMS_PACKAGE Message reference for package 20041116

Method IS_PACKAGE on class CL_XMS_MSG_DEF has no exception.
History
Last changed by/on SAP  20110908 
SAP Release Created in 640